The image displays a monument in Ihtiman, Bulgaria, captured at night under artificial lighting. The central feature is a light-colored stone stele, which prominently features a bronze-colored relief sculpture. This relief depicts a standing, robed figure, presumably an Archimandrite, consistent with the accompanying inscription. The figure appears to be a clergyman, shown frontally in a formal pose. Below the main relief, a smaller, dark rectangular plaque is affixed to a protruding stone block. The text on this plaque, written in Cyrillic, identifies the commemorated individual as "Архимандрит Спиридон Ихтимански" (Archimandrite Spyridon of Ihtiman) with his birth and death years "1832-1900". The monument is situated outdoors, surrounded by dense, green coniferous trees visible on the left and in the background, contrasting with the dark night sky. To the right of the monument, a structure made of darker, speckled stone, possibly granite, forms part of the setting, with a bright light fixture mounted near its top edge, illuminating the scene. The overall impression is one of solemn remembrance in a tranquil, nocturnal environment.
